Arsenal manager Mikel Arteta has described Kevin De Bruyne as one of the best players in Premier League history.
Arteta praised the Manchester City midfielder ahead of a meeting between the two clubs, highlighting the enormous influence De Bruyne has had on English football.
The Belgian has been one of the defining players of the Premier League era since arriving at Manchester City.
His passing, vision, creativity and ability to score important goals have made him one of the most complete midfielders in the competition’s history. De Bruyne has played a major role in Manchester City’s dominance over the past decade, helping the club win multiple Premier League titles and other major trophies.

Arteta is also familiar with the midfielder from his time as part of Pep Guardiola’s coaching staff at Manchester City. His assessment therefore carried particular weight, given his experience working alongside De Bruyne.
Despite facing Arsenal as an opponent, Arteta showed his appreciation for the Belgian’s contribution to the Premier League.
De Bruyne’s career in England has included countless memorable performances and assists, with his combination of technical quality and football intelligence making him extremely difficult to contain.
Arteta’s comments further underline the respect the midfielder has earned from rival managers and players.
